2. Data We Collect
We collect two main categories of data from users:
- Personal Data
- Non-Personal Data Personal Data encompasses information that directly identifies or reasonably can identify an individual ("Personal Data"). Examples include:
- Account Details: When registering, you will be asked to provide your name, email, gender, date of birth, income source, address, ID number, phone number, occupation, and other compliance-related data such as source of funds.
- Government-issued ID: We may require copy of your ID for identity verification purposes, especially for certain features.
- Gaming Data: We log your activities related to gaming, including bets, deposits, balances, winnings, bonuses, transaction history, and any potential indicators of gambling addiction, to maintain responsible gaming practices.
- Financial Data: Payment details such as currency, card numbers, bank info used for transactions.
- Voluntary Data: Information you provide voluntarily, e.g., feedback, responses to surveys, chat communications, social media account info, and data shared during events or promotions.
- Device Data: Connection info such as device identifiers (UDID, IMEI, MAC), IP address, geo-location, browser fingerprint, and hardware/software info.
- Call Recordings: We may record or monitor calls for quality and security purposes.
- Media & Events: Photos, videos, and interview content captured during events involving you, which can be used for promotional activities.
- Social Media Data: When registering or connecting via social accounts (Facebook, etc.), we access basic profile info and public data. Invitations sent via social media may also result in us collecting information about the invitees.
- Third-Party Data: We may obtain data from third-party providers, such as credit status, verification data, or fraud prevention info.
Non-Personal Data: This includes anonymized or aggregated technical info such as device type, browser details, IP address, activity logs, session durations, and usage patterns. Linkage of Non-Personal Data with Personal Data renders it Personal Data.

12. Your Data Rights
In accordance with data protection laws, you have rights concerning your personal data. These include:
- Right to object to processing activities, including marketing appeals.
- Right to access your data and obtain details about how it is processed.
- Right to correct inaccurate or incomplete data.
- Right to request deletion ('right to be forgotten'), subject to legal exceptions.
- Right to restrict or block processing, where applicable.
- Right to data portability, enabling use of your data across different platforms.
- Right to lodge complaints with supervisory authorities.
- Right to withdraw consent at any time for processing activities based on consent.
